diff --git a/src/pkg/syscall/asm_linux_arm.s b/src/pkg/syscall/asm_linux_arm.s new file mode 100644 index 000000000..2651b7284 --- /dev/null +++ b/src/pkg/syscall/asm_linux_arm.s @@ -0,0 +1,153 @@ +// Copyright 2009 The Go Authors. All rights reserved. +// Use of this source code is governed by a BSD-style +// license that can be found in the LICENSE file. + +// +// System calls for arm, Linux +// + +// TODO(kaib): handle error returns + +// func Syscall(syscall uintptr, a1, a2, a3 uintptr) (r1, r2, err uintptr); + +TEXT ·Syscall(SB),7,$0 + BL runtime·entersyscall(SB) + MOVW 4(SP), R7 + MOVW 8(SP), R0 + MOVW 12(SP), R1 + MOVW 16(SP), R2 + SWI $0 + MOVW $0xfffff001, R1 + CMP R1, R0 + BLS ok + MOVW $-1, R1 + MOVW R1, 20(SP) // r1 + MOVW $0, R2 + MOVW R2, 24(SP) // r2 + RSB $0, R0, R0 + MOVW R0, 28(SP) // errno + BL runtime·exitsyscall(SB) + RET +ok: + MOVW R0, 20(SP) // r1 + MOVW $0, R0 + MOVW R0, 24(SP) // r2 + MOVW R0, 28(SP) // errno + BL runtime·exitsyscall(SB) + RET + +// func Syscall6(trap uintptr, a1, a2, a3, a4, a5, a6 uintptr) (r1, r2, err uintptr); +// Actually Syscall5 but the rest of the code expects it to be named Syscall6. +TEXT ·Syscall6(SB),7,$0 + BL runtime·entersyscall(SB) + MOVW 4(SP), R7 // syscall entry + MOVW 8(SP), R0 + MOVW 12(SP), R1 + MOVW 16(SP), R2 + MOVW 20(SP), R3 + MOVW 24(SP), R4 + MOVW 28(SP), R5 + SWI $0 + MOVW $0xfffff001, R6 + CMP R6, R0 + BLS ok6 + MOVW $-1, R1 + MOVW R1, 32(SP) // r1 + MOVW $0, R2 + MOVW R2, 36(SP) // r2 + RSB $0, R0, R0 + MOVW R0, 40(SP) // errno + BL runtime·exitsyscall(SB) + RET +ok6: + MOVW R0, 32(SP) // r1 + MOVW R1, 36(SP) // r2 + MOVW $0, R0 + MOVW R0, 40(SP) // errno + BL runtime·exitsyscall(SB) + RET + +// func RawSyscall6(trap uintptr, a1, a2, a3, a4, a5, a6 uintptr) (r1, r2, err uintptr); +// Actually RawSyscall5 but the rest of the code expects it to be named RawSyscall6. +TEXT ·RawSyscall6(SB),7,$0 + MOVW 4(SP), R7 // syscall entry + MOVW 8(SP), R0 + MOVW 12(SP), R1 + MOVW 16(SP), R2 + MOVW 20(SP), R3 + MOVW 24(SP), R4 + MOVW 28(SP), R5 + SWI $0 + MOVW $0xfffff001, R6 + CMP R6, R0 + BLS ok2 + MOVW $-1, R1 + MOVW R1, 32(SP) // r1 + MOVW $0, R2 + MOVW R2, 36(SP) // r2 + RSB $0, R0, R0 + MOVW R0, 40(SP) // errno + RET +ok2: + MOVW R0, 32(SP) // r1 + MOVW R1, 36(SP) // r2 + MOVW $0, R0 + MOVW R0, 40(SP) // errno + RET + +#define SYS__LLSEEK 140 /* from zsysnum_linux_arm.go */ +// func Seek(fd int, offset int64, whence int) (newoffset int64, errno int) +// Implemented in assembly to avoid allocation when +// taking the address of the return value newoffset. +// Underlying system call is +// llseek(int fd, int offhi, int offlo, int64 *result, int whence) +TEXT ·Seek(SB),7,$0 + BL runtime·entersyscall(SB) + MOVW $SYS__LLSEEK, R7 // syscall entry + MOVW 4(SP), R0 // fd + MOVW 12(SP), R1 // offset-high + MOVW 8(SP), R2 // offset-low + MOVW $20(SP), R3 + MOVW 16(SP), R4 // whence + SWI $0 + MOVW $0xfffff001, R6 + CMP R6, R0 + BLS okseek + MOVW $0, R1 + MOVW R1, 20(SP) + MOVW R1, 24(SP) + RSB $0, R0, R0 + MOVW R0, 28(SP) // errno + BL runtime·exitsyscall(SB) + RET +okseek: + // system call filled in newoffset already + MOVW $0, R0 + MOVW R0, 28(SP) // errno + BL runtime·exitsyscall(SB) + RET + +// func RawSyscall(trap uintptr, a1, a2, a3 uintptr) (r1, r2, err uintptr); +TEXT ·RawSyscall(SB),7,$0 + MOVW 4(SP), R7 // syscall entry + MOVW 8(SP), R0 + MOVW 12(SP), R1 + MOVW 16(SP), R2 + SWI $0 + MOVW $0xfffff001, R1 + CMP R1, R0 + BLS ok1 + MOVW $-1, R1 + MOVW R1, 20(SP) // r1 + MOVW $0, R2 + MOVW R2, 24(SP) // r2 + RSB $0, R0, R0 + MOVW R0, 28(SP) // errno + RET +ok1: + MOVW R0, 20(SP) // r1 + MOVW $0, R0 + MOVW R0, 24(SP) // r2 + MOVW R0, 28(SP) // errno + RET + |
